Output 9639107e6034b6347d5b18d3c69ff0bc935a8145252c4e4c856d22949d875594:4

value
2049823
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bafc4b0723f848e160373a00b869b8f7c87532b3 OP_EQUAL
address
3JjhqrX1iiYffyCbXm3du8PDQf26u16aip
transaction
9639107e6034b6347d5b18d3c69ff0bc935a8145252c4e4c856d22949d875594
confirmations
105865
spent
true